Automobile software company invests US$150,000

Bnamericas
US automobile software company Via Information Tools will invest US$150,000 in Costa Rica to start producing automobile quality control and security software, local daily Prensa Libre reported. According to Via Information Tools' Costa Rica general manager Alex Montero, this is only the first step in expansion in Costa Rica, which will include a call center for technical support. Via Information Tools is investing in Costa Rica due to its excellent human resources, technical support and political stability, Montero said, though he added the country's telecommunications infrastructure could improve.
